When it comes to getting a fighter slot, a lot comes down to whether you want to go guard/reserve or active duty. Active duty will be more class rank and what’s available at the time you get through UPT. If you can get hired by a guard/reserve unit your chances will be better as they are sponsoring you through pilot training. Obviously nothing is guaranteed, you can get anywhere along the process and lose your slot, I say that just to manage expectations.
Once you figure out which route you want to take you’ll have to start prepping for the different tests that are required regardless of which route you take.
